GNRC

The Global Network of Religions for Children (GNRC) is the only worldwide interfaith network exclusively dedicated to securing the rights and well-being of children and young people everywhere. Its membership is made up of faith-based organizations, religious leaders, and grassroots community workers from 82 countries on six continents, and represents all the world’s major religions as well as many other spiritual traditions. In all the work of the GNRC, children and young people are active participants alongside adults.
